    The .30 second allowance is generally used on stages where the shooter is penalized for an overtime shot. I've shot this once years ago in Vickers class. Most were shooting 9mm, a couple of 40 shooters at most. I was shooting my 1911 45 with semi wadcutters, my regular major power factor loads I shoot in USPSA . He only scored all in the black or not. I had 10 round mags. I shot it in 8.5 all in the black. The clean 45 holes looked huge after all the 9mm round nose targets. That was my highlight of the class. It was supposed to be the first time Vickers and Leatham taught a class together but Leatham ended up getting hurt before the class.
